I loaded the game this morning to check out the update and everything seemed to be working just fine. I did my Reda quests, purchased an item from his shop, and started tinkering with the new transmog system. After updating the appearance on a few pieces of gear, I saved, closed my game, and signed off. When I later opened the game and selected "Continue", I noticed a few pop-ups for materials gained as soon as I loaded in (tungsten, nickle, copper, titanium, ore, and leather). Upon further review of my inventory, I noticed that my Yule/Jule set (Modraniht Ceremonial set) was missing - weapon, shield, and all armor pieces. I also noticed that my berserker set had once again reverted to the base, non-upgraded version of itself. I tried loading auto-saves from earlier in the day, however, they all resulted in the same result outcome; gear gone, materials gained. The other manual save I tried to load (from Jan/9/2021) also yielded the same result upon loading. The only way I was able to get the gear back in my inventory was to close the game, disconnect from Xbox live, open the game, and load a manual save created prior to receiving the material "refunds". This is not a permanent fix, as every time I reconnect to Xbox live my Modraniht Ceremonial set is removed from my inventory and I receive a material refund. This means, I can either keep my unique fully upgraded set and play offline; forgoing Reda interactions, gear, and other online-only features, or I can utilize the online features at the sacrifice of my unique, fully upgraded gear. Please fix this issue. A decent amount of time and materials were put into acquiring and upgrading those event-sensitive set pieces.

Success!
I reconnected to Xbox Live
Loaded my most recent manual game save
The game showed my refund in materials for the Modraniht Ceremonial set (11T, 11N, 2060Leather, etc.) - which makes sense for the materials if the gear was fully upgraded.
I verified the gear was not in my inventory.
I claimed The Godly Reward pack successfully from the Animus store.
With the gear being automatically broken down, you should not receive the error for having too many of a certain item. If the gear is still in your inventory I do not believe you will be able to claim The Godly Rewards pack.
Try saving, closing the game, relaunch the game, load your desired save, wait for confirmation of material refund, check your inventory to see if the Ceremonial set is present or not, open the Animus store, "Buy" The Godly Reward pack. If this does not work, you may be of the unfortunate few who have experienced having random gear/sets duplicate within your inventory. If any of those set pieces are present (this may also include decorations from the Yule/Jule event) then you may not be able to successfully "Buy" The Godly Rewards pack.

I would also like to answer your questions directed to TookieJones, as we may have slightly different outcomes/experiences, or be on different platforms.
I am on Xbox Series X with everything currently up-to-date.
I am not able to find the gear in my inventory on previous saves while connected to Xbox live. The gear was in my inventory pre-update and even post-update prior to saving and closing. Upon reopening and loading any saves while connected to Xbox live the gear is automatically dismantled and I receive the material refund for the Ceremonial set. If I disconnect from Xbox live, it is in my inventory in all save instances, including post-update manual save made today.
Prior activities:
Reda interactions (quests obtained, gear purchased with opal, daily quests completed).
Jomsviking interactions (the one on the Ravensthorpe dock was missing so I checked out the ones in my Jomsviking hall (river raids DLC) to see if I could find any friends).
Gunnar interactions (upgraded some gear, transmog'd a hunter bow, disengaged, inspected inventory/gear, talked to Gunnar again, transmog'd chest armor and cloak, disengaged)
Manually saved with overwright to most recent manual save.
Closed game via Xbox menu then powered off console.
Powered on console, opened game, hit A, hit Continue - Noted loss of gear and gain of materials
Tried loading earlier autosaves and manual saves - same outcome as above
Closed game, disconnected from Xbox live
Opened game, loaded manual save from today but post-update - gear is present in the inventory and fully upgraded
